In-Depth Analysis

AnsibleAnsible

Automate IT infrastructure with simple YAML playbooks

Strengths

  • +Agentless configuration management
  • +Simple YAML syntax
  • +Large module library
  • +Good for multi-platform
  • +Active community

Weaknesses

  • -Slow for large inventories
  • -Python dependency
  • -Debugging difficult
  • -Less suitable for complex state
  • -YAML limitations

Key features

Configuration managementApplication deploymentOrchestrationAgentless architectureYAML playbooksIdempotent execution

TerragruntTerragrunt

Terraform wrapper for DRY configurations

Strengths

  • +Terraform wrapper
  • +DRY Terraform
  • +Good for modules
  • +Active development
  • +Open source

Weaknesses

  • -Learning curve
  • -Added complexity
  • -Terraform native catching up
  • -Documentation gaps
  • -Debugging harder

Key features

Terraform wrapperDRY configsRemote stateDependenciesModulesOpen source
